Which laboratory test is often ordered to evaluate the process of bone healing?

Serum alkaline phosphatase is a key laboratory test that is commonly used to evaluate the process of bone healing. This enzyme plays an important role in bone mineralization and is produced by osteoblasts, which are the cells responsible for bone formation. When a bone is healing, there is an increase in osteoblastic activity and, consequently, a rise in serum alkaline phosphatase levels. Therefore, measuring these levels can provide clinicians with valuable information regarding the status of bone healing following trauma or fracture.

In contrast, while a complete blood count can give insights into overall health and potential infections, and an electrolyte panel can help assess metabolic status, neither of these tests specifically indicates bone healing processes. Urinalysis primarily evaluates kidney function and detects urinary tract conditions, which are not relevant to the assessment of bone healing. Thus, serum alkaline phosphatase is the most directly related test for monitoring the healing of bones.
